Warranty Information 

Ambient,  LLC  provides  a  1-year  limited  warranty  on  this  product  against  manufacturing  defects  in 
materials and workmanship.   
   
This  limited warranty  begins on the original purchase date, and is valid only on products purchased 
and  used  in  the  United  States,  only  to  the  original  purchaser  of  this  product,  and  only  from  an 
authorized  dealer.  To  receive  warranty  service,  the  purchaser  must  contact  Ambient,  LLC  for 
troubleshooting and service. 
 
Warranty service can only be performed by an Ambient, LLC authorized service representative.    The 
original receipt must be provided upon request as proof of purchase to Ambient, LLC.   
 
Ambient,  LLC  will  replace  this  product  with  new  or  reconditioned  parts  or  products,  if  found  to  be 
defective during the limited warranty period specified above.   
 
Replacement  parts  and  products  assume  the  remaining  original  warranty,  or  ninety  (90)  days, 
whichever is longer. 
 
The  owner  must  pay  any  shipping  charges  incurred  in  getting  your  Ambient,  LLC  product  to  a 
Ambient, LLC for replacement or repair. Ambient, LLC will pay reasonable return shipping charges to 
the owner of the product.   
   
Your  Ambient,  LLC  warranty  covers  all  defects  in  material  and  workmanship  with  the  following 
specified exceptions: (1) damage caused by accident, unreasonable use or neglect (including the lack 
of  reasonable  and  necessary  maintenance);  (2)  damage  resulting  from  failure  to  follow  instructions 
contained in your owner’s manual; (3) damage resulting from the performance of repairs or alterations 
by someone other than an authorized Ambient, LLC authorized service center; (4) units used for other 
than in the manner described in this manual.
